Note di degustazione
The 2022 Puligny-Montrachet Village opens in the glass with aromas of peach, toasted nuts and white flowers. Medium-bodied, satiny and chalky, it's delicate and fine-boned, with a middle-weight, understated personality.

The 2022 Puligny-Montrachet Village has a nicely detailed bouquet of green apples. It's a touch spicier than the Bourgogne Blanc, with a trace of walnut coming through with aeration. The palate is nicely balanced with a keen line of acidity, sour lemon hints and, again, that spice that lingers on the aftertaste.
Informazioni sul produttore

Domaine Leflaive is arguably Burgundy’s most famous white wine producer, setting the benchmark for top-quality Chardonnay in the Côte de Beaune and the world. The property is the largest land-owner in Puligny-Montrachet, with extensive holdings in the village and five hectares of Grand Cru vineyards
